Description

Leucokinin Ii CAS NO 104821-31-0 is a bioactive peptide belonging to the leucokinin family, which are neuropeptides known for their role in regulating physiological processes in insects. This compound is of significant interest for research and development in the fields of entomology, neurobiology, and agrochemical science. It serves as a critical tool for scientists and R&D professionals investigating insect physiology, behavior, and the development of novel, targeted pest management strategies.

Application

  • Neuroscience Research: Used as a reference standard and experimental agent to study neuropeptide signaling, receptor binding, and neuronal function in insect models.
  • Entomological Studies: Applied in research to understand the physiological roles of leucokinins in insect diuresis, feeding behavior, and metabolism.
  • Agrochemical R&D: Serves as a lead compound or template in the discovery and development of next-generation, species-specific insect growth regulators and biopesticides.
  • Biochemical Assays: Utilized in the development and validation of immunoassays (ELISA) or receptor-binding assays to detect and quantify leucokinin activity.
  • Academic & Pharmaceutical Research: Provides a basis for comparative studies on peptide evolution and the function of neuropeptide systems across different species.

Storage

Preserve in a tightly closed container, protected from light. Store at -20°C or below in a dry environment. This product is hygroscopic (moisture-sensitive). Allow the vial to equilibrate to room temperature in a desiccator before opening to minimize moisture uptake.
